
Sew a Tote Bag in this children’s beginner sewing workshop. Kids get started exploring the first steps to sewing and they’ll finish the session with a usable machined tote or book bag. We sew using our very safe hand crank machines, learning French seams so the bag ends up nice and tidy inside and out. This is just the beginning! If your child likes this session, then they can move on to making a cushion cover with book pocket or a drawstring back pack with extra’s.
In the Sew a Tote Bag workshop we will provide everything needed along with funky fabrics to choose from. An easy project for an absolute beginner to sewing.
